There's Something About Merry by Codi Hall
2.0
Book 2 in the Mistletoe Romance series, and I'm left feeling underwhelmed. Like book one, i don't feel like this book should be classified as a Christmas romance as, although yes, there are elements of the festive season in it. It is not a Christmas story. I can't explain the difference. I just know there is one and that the vibes I usually get from a Christmas romance were missing from this.
I liked the found family aspect with the Winters clan welcoming Clark & his son Jace into the fold, Clark & Merry were decent MCs overall, but the book felt like it dragged. I found the storyline surrounding Jace's biological mum towards the end of the book unnecessary and ridiculous in all honesty, it just didn't fit the story and felt shoehorned in to add some tension in some way. This just didn't give me the warm, fuzzy christmas vibes I was wanting or expecting from it, i don't really have much more to say about it tbh. CJ Bloom & Lee Samuels' performances on the audiobook were good, and I'm glad this was part of the Audible Plus catalogue as had I used a credit for it. I would have been miffed. 🌶
